About this book:

The Art of Culinary Revolution *The Art of Culinary Revolution: How Innovative Dishes and Techniques Shaped Modern Cuisine* chronicles the dynamic evolution of cooking from its traditional roots to the avant-garde present. This comprehensive book explores the groundbreaking chefs, transformative movements, and revolutionary techniques that have continually redefined the culinary landscape. From Auguste Escoffier's professionalization of the kitchen and Julia Child's democratization of French cooking to the quest for lighter fare championed by Nouvelle Cuisine and the ethical sourcing advocated by Alice Waters, readers will discover the pivotal moments and figures that propelled gastronomy into a vibrant art form.

Delve into the scientific marvels of Molecular Gastronomy with pioneers like Ferran Adrià and Heston Blumenthal, who transformed kitchens into laboratories of audacious experimentation. Explore the profound impact of global fusion, tracing how migration and cultural exchange birthed iconic dishes and blurred culinary boundaries, from the origins of ramen to the Korean BBQ taco. The book also highlights the democratic power of street food, the ethical imperative of sustainability and farm-to-table movements, and the transformative role of media in spreading culinary trends.

Finally, *The Art of Culinary Revolution* looks to the future, examining the integration of AI, robotics, and 3D printing in kitchens, alongside the essential education and diverse skill sets required for tomorrow's chefs. It culminates with a vision of experiential dining, where gastronomy transcends taste to engage all senses, creating immersive and deeply personal culinary narratives. This book is an essential read for professional chefs, aspiring culinary artists, and enthusiastic home cooks alike, offering a fresh perspective on how innovation, curiosity, and a willingness to break rules continue to ignite creativity in the kitchen and beyond.
